SCRIPTURE PASSAGES:
ENCOURAGEMENT FOR DEPRESSION
If you are struggling with depression you may find these passages of Scripture to be comforting.
Romans 15:4
For whatsoever things were written aforetime were written for our learning, that we through patience and comfort of the scriptures might have hope.
II Thessalonians 2:16
Now our Lord Jesus Christ himself, and God, even our Father, which hath loved us, and hath given us everlasting consolation and good hope through grace.
Psalm 31:24
Be of good courage, and he shall strengthen your heart, all ye that hope in the LORD.
Psalm 33:18
Behold, the eye of the LORD is upon them that fear him, upon them that hope in his mercy.
Psalm 42:11
Why art thou cast down, O my soul? and why art thou disquieted within me? hope thou in God: for I shall yet praise him, who is the health of my countenance, and my God.
Psalm 71:5
For thou art my hope, O Lord GOD: thou art my trust from my youth.
